I doubt they'll get sued. Jason, despite his iconic appearance, has a really generic outfit. Anyone can wear a hockey mask and overalls while wielding a machete.

Michael Myers, Freddy Krueger, Pinhead and Leatherface (just to name a few) have more unique details in their appearances so I think these people picked the best possible character to copy.

There's an image of the killer (or one of them) on the game's kickstarter page, specifically the hockey masked one. The mask's smashed in the picture but it looks more like the one Casey Jones has.
